Multires Modifier for Sculpting in Blender
If Dyntopo is the tool for free-form blocking, Multires is the tool for controlled detail on top of topology that already matters. It is the cleaner answer when the sculpt is heading toward a game engine, baking workflow, rig or print-ready asset.

Quick answer
Use Multires when you already have a clean base mesh and want to add detail without destroying topology. Use Dyntopo earlier, when the silhouette and proportions are still changing.
A common production workflow is simple: block with Dyntopo, retopologize, add Multires, then stamp high-frequency detail with controlled brush libraries such as the 3000+ Sculpting Brushes Bundle.

Dyntopo first, Multires second
1. Block the sculpt freely
Dyntopo is still the right tool when you are pushing silhouette, using Snake Hook, merging forms, or searching for the design. Do not force Multires into that early stage.

2. Retopologize or rebuild a clean base mesh
Once the form is approved, rebuild the base with even topology. This is the real prerequisite for Multires. The modifier will preserve whatever topology you feed it, good or bad.
3. Add Multires for the detail pass
Subdivide one level at a time. Stay at the lowest level that still lets you read the detail. This is where fabric folds, pores, wood grain, ornamental trims or dragon scales become efficient instead of destructive.

FAQ
Can I use Multires for game assets?
Yes. That is one of its best use cases, especially when you need to bake detail to a lower-resolution mesh.
Should I replace Dyntopo completely?
No. Dyntopo is still better for the early exploratory stage.
